Just wanted to alert everyone that AirBnB's sync with external calendars is MESSED UP. Some users report problems with Outlook, my problem is with Google Calendar. Reservation end days are shown one day to soon. A fellow host posted about this in 2023 and was told it wasn't AirBnB's problem which I find hard to believe when both Outlook and Google Calendar are doing the same thing. AirBnB - PLEASE LOOK INTO THIS. For some of us SuperHosts who have multiple properties on multiple platforms, this is UNACCEPTABLE.

Below are four screen shots. The first is my Google Calendar which is shown calendar syncing for two properties - the red is an AirBnB listing (check out is on the 17th) and the blue is a VRBO property both synced with Google Calendar. I have circled two example of SAME DAY check-out and a check-in (I call those hot-swaps). On the Google Calendar, notice the Red (AirBnB) booking ends ON THE 16TH with a visible gap- THIS IS WRONG. The second shot is the AirBnB calendar screen shot which CORRECTLY shows the check-out happening on the 17th. The third picture shows the VRBO calendar for a different property that also has a hot-swap on the 27th. Notice the Google Calendar shows this CORRECTLY.
Lastly I am including a fourth screen shot which shows the details of the AirBnB booking on the Google Calendar. Notice the end date on the 16th is WRONG!

We had a thread previously about this same topic - Syncing calendar to Google off by a day.
We heard back from the Airbnb support team who advised:
When exporting the calendars, we do not mark the checkout date as a 'busy' day as that would make the checkout date unavailable for booking on partner platforms. This means when an Airbnb calendar is exported the reservation may appear one day short on the calendar it was exported to.
Thanks to the ongoing feedback, Airbnb have also requested an update on the Help Center article: Sync your Airbnb calendar to other websites to ensure clarity in the future. 😊

Thanks @Rebecca, its good to know AirBnB is aware of this issue but to call it a feature? I don't agree with that. Purposely providing the wrong date is an unusual and confusing thing to do- and I would guess that not too many of us read the help articles. Why not offer us an option to export the end date properly to Google Calendar? Can't be too hard to do and it would be GREATLY appreciated.
